20 ways to improve your coding skills

  1. Practice regularly to improve your skills and keep your knowledge up-to-date.

  2. Solve coding challenges and participate in coding competitions to test your abilities and learn from other students.

  3. Study materials beyound standard curriculum. Feel free to browse the resources and tutorials from codeguppy.com

  4. Collaborate with other students to gain experience and improve your teamwork skills.

  5. Attend game jams and other events from your coding club

  6. Write clean, readable, and well-documented code to make it easier for others to understand and maintain.

  7. Use testing to ensure that your code is correct and works as expected.

  8. Learn from your mistakes and use them as opportunities to improve your coding skills.

  9. Be willing to experiment with new language features and approaches to find the best solutions to your coding challenges.

  10. Set goals for yourself and track your progress to keep yourself motivated and focused on improving your coding skills.

  11. Use feedback from peers and teacher to improve your code and refine your skills.

  12. Develop good habits, such as writing code every day, testing your code frequently, and staying focused on your work.

  13. Be open to learning from others and incorporate their suggestions and ideas into your code.

  14. Learn to work well with others and be open to collaboration, as many coding projects require teamwork and collaboration to be successful.

  15. Be proactive and seek out feedback, guidance, and support from more experienced students to help you improve your coding skills.

  16. Use visualization and other techniques to better understand complex problems and develop effective solutions.

  17. Develop strong problem-solving skills and be persistent in finding solutions to challenging coding problems.

  18. Be willing to take on difficult tasks and challenges, as this will help you learn and grow as a coder.

  19. Be open to learning from failure and use it as a learning opportunity to improve your skills and approach to coding.

  20. Be willing to put in the time and effort necessary to improve your coding skills and succeed as a coder.

Read more blog articles Browse JavaScript projects

About codeguppy

CodeGuppy is a FREE coding platform for schools and independent learners. If you don't have yet an account with codeguppy.com, you can start by visiting the registration page and sign-up for a free account. Registered users can access tons of fun projects!


Follow @codeguppy on Twitter for coding tips and news about codeguppy platform. For more information, please feel free to contact us.